veth: Support RX XDP metadata

The goal is to enable end-to-end testing of the metadata for AF_XDP.

+static int veth_xdp_rx_timestamp(const struct xdp_md *ctx, u64 *timestamp)
+{
+       struct veth_xdp_buff *_ctx = (void *)ctx;
+
+       if (!_ctx->skb)
+               return -EOPNOTSUPP;
+
+       *timestamp = skb_hwtstamps(_ctx->skb)->hwtstamp;
+       return 0;
+}
+
+static int veth_xdp_rx_hash(const struct xdp_md *ctx, u32 *hash)
+{
+       struct veth_xdp_buff *_ctx = (void *)ctx;
+
+       if (!_ctx->skb)
+               return -EOPNOTSUPP;
+
+       *hash = skb_get_hash(_ctx->skb);
+       return 0;
+}
+
 static const struct net_device_ops veth_netdev_ops = {
        .ndo_init            = veth_dev_init,
        .ndo_open            = veth_open,
@@ -1623,6 +1648,11 @@ static const struct net_device_ops veth_netdev_ops = {
        .ndo_get_peer_dev       = veth_peer_dev,
 };
 
+static const struct xdp_metadata_ops veth_xdp_metadata_ops = {
+       .xmo_rx_timestamp               = veth_xdp_rx_timestamp,
+       .xmo_rx_hash                    = veth_xdp_rx_hash,
+};
